Strawberry Pastries Recipe

This dessert is prefect for when you have had a big meal and just want something light but sweet to top it off.

Ingredients
  • 1 sheet (from a 17 1/2 ounce package) frozen puff pastry
  • 1 package ( 3.4 ounces) instant French vanilla pudding
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1 cup vanilla nonfat yogurt
  • 2 pints fresh strawberries
  • 3 tablespoons confectioners' sugar

Directions
  1. Remove frozen pastry from package. Do not unfold. Thaw at room temperture for 20 minutes.
  2. Preheat oven to 400.F.
  3. On a work surface, gently unfold pastry. Cut into 4 strips, 2 1/4 inches wide. Cut each strip crosswise into 3 pieces. Bake on an ungreased baking sheet until puffed and golden, about 12 to 15 minutes. Place baking sheet on a wire rack to cool.
  4. Prepare pudding according to package directions, but use 1 cup of milk and 1 cup of vanilla nonfat yogurt in place of the liquid called for.
  5. Using a serrated knife, halve pastries horizontally.
  6. Hull and slice strawberries.
  7. Place bottom halves of pastries on serving plates.
  8. Spoon about 3 tablespoons of pudding onto bottom halves of pastries. Spoon berries over pudding; cover with pastry tops.
  9. Sift confectioners' sugar over tops and serve.
